Payment Processing Times Across Gambling Platforms

Payment processing times are a critical aspect of the online gambling industry, as they directly impact the user experience and satisfaction. In this study, we will analyze and compare the payment processing times across different gambling platforms, including casinos, sports betting sites, and online poker rooms.
One of the key factors that determine the processing times is the payment method used by the players. Different payment methods have varying processing times, with some being almost instantaneous, while others can take several days to complete. Common payment methods used in online gambling include credit/debit cards, e-wallets, bank transfers, and cryptocurrencies.
Credit/debit cards are one of the most popular payment methods in online gambling, as they are convenient and widely accepted. When using credit/debit cards, deposits are typically processed instantly, allowing players to start playing immediately. However, withdrawals using credit/debit cards can take anywhere from 1-5 business days, depending on the gambling platform and the player’s bank.
E-wallets, such as PayPal, Neteller, and Skrill, are another popular payment method in online gambling. E-wallet deposits are usually processed instantly, similar to credit/debit cards. Withdrawals using e-wallets are also faster compared to bank transfers, with most e-wallet withdrawals being processed within 24 hours.
Bank transfers are one of the slowest payment methods in online gambling, with deposits and withdrawals taking several days to complete. Some gambling platforms may even require players to wait up to 7 business days to receive their winnings via bank transfer. However, bank transfers are preferred by some players who value security and anonymity.
C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in and Ethereum, have gained popularity in the online gambling industry due to their fast and secure transactions. Cryptocurrency deposits and withdrawals are typically processed within minutes, making them one of the fastest payment methods available to players. Additionally, cryptocurrencies offer a higher level of anonymity and security compared to traditional payment methods.
In addition to the payment method used, the processing times can also vary depending on the specific gambling platform. Some platforms have streamlined their payment processing systems to minimize delays and ensure a smooth user experience. On the other hand, some platforms may have outdated or inefficient payment processing systems, leading to longer processing times for deposits and withdrawals.
Furthermore, regulatory requirements and compliance also play a role in determining payment processing times across gambling platforms. Some countries have strict regulations regarding online gambling and require operators to perform thorough verification checks before processing payments https://ggbetapp.ph/. This can lead to longer processing times, as operators must ensure compliance with legal requirements.
